“You say you want to make art.  You want to begin or you want to continue.  This is good.  We need a more artful world, and that means we need you and and the specific contribution that you and you alone can make.  But to make it you must start somewhere, and that is often the sticking point.  We all have our fears, and they feel as real as the chair you are sitting in.  Like that chair, they can be slouched into or left behind.  Sometimes we need to sit up and ignore the cricks in our back and shoulders and just begin.  That’s how it is with art.  We just need to begin. 

Begin where you are, with who you are. 

In order to go where you want to go creatively, you have to start somewhere.  And the best place to start is precisely where you are.  This is true whether you are a beginning artist or someone with long miles down the track.  In fact, seasoned artists can waste time and energy mulling the dignity of their acquired position in the field when the truth is, they still need to just start again.”
